Ticket — missed pick-up, signed contracts, Larchwood to Denner Point. The courier scheduled for yesterday afternoon did not arrive, and the sealed contract folder is still in the Larchwood warehouse office safe. Legal needs these at Denner Point before Friday's countersigning session, so a replacement run has been booked for tomorrow at 10:00. Shift lead: please have the folder ready at the office, check the seal is unbroken, and complete the release form at hand-over. The confidential courier instruction is below.

courier memo of yajef-bajep: the frawyn jordor courier leaves the norwyn ledger at gate 2781 under passcode 330769

Internal Memo — Lease Renegotiation, Marrow Street Premises

To the finance team: we have opened renegotiation with Dellcourt Properties on the Marrow Street lease, which expires in November. Our position seeks a five-year term with a rent reduction of roughly 9%, offset by our commitment to fund minor refurbishments. Mr. Haskel has prepared comparable market data supporting the request. Please model cash-flow scenarios for both the proposed terms and a fallback two-year extension. The confidential business note follows directly below.

confidential, kahog-bawif: The northern region missed its Pramir quota by 20.0 percent last quarter. Casaxek Freight plans to lower the Fraion list price by 41.5 percent in December. The finance team signed off on a budget of $236.4 million for Project Druius. The renewal with Fenysix Partners closes at $91.3 million a year, 2.1 percent below the last contract.

MEMO — Sales Leads Only

Effective immediately, hiring in the Coastal Accounts division is frozen. No exceptions, no backfills without sign-off from Dara Quennel. Open requisitions are pulled as of Friday. Pipeline commitments stand; redistribute coverage among current reps. Do not discuss externally or with candidates already in process — recruiting will handle those conversations. Questions go to your regional director, not HR directly. The rationale is outlined in the confidential note below.

confidential, kaweg-tawef: The western region missed its Ralvan quota by 57.6 percent last quarter. Framirix Holdings plans to lower the Eliox list price by 24.6 percent in January. The board signed off on a budget of $446.6 million for Project Zorvan. The renewal with Ralvanox Freight closes at $283.1 million a year, 20.2 percent below the last contract.